Commercial Property Clearing in Houston, TX
Commercial property clearing services involve the removal of unwanted structures, debris, and vegetation from commercial sites such as office buildings, retail centers, warehouses, and industrial facilities. These projects often include demolition of existing structures, clearing land for new development, or preparing properties for renovations. Property owners typically seek this service to ensure their site is safe, compliant with regulations, and ready for future construction or use, making it an essential step in property development or redevelopment processes.
Before requesting commercial property clearing, property owners should understand the scope of work needed, including any permits or approvals required for demolition or land clearing. It’s also helpful to consider the type and amount of debris or structures to be removed, as well as access points and site conditions that may affect the clearing process. Clear communication about project goals and site specifics can help ensure the service aligns with the property’s development plans.

Common Commercial Property Clearing Jobs
Commercial Property Clearing - removal of debris, clutter, and unwanted materials from commercial sites.
Office space clearing - clearing out furniture, equipment, and trash to prepare for renovations or lease turnover.
Construction site cleanup - clearing construction debris to maintain safety and compliance during building projects.
Retail space clearing - removing old fixtures, signage, and debris to ready spaces for new tenants or updates.
Industrial property clearing - safely removing scrap, machinery, and waste from manufacturing or warehouse facilities.
Land clearing services - removing trees, brush, and unwanted vegetation to prepare land for development or sale.
Commercial Property Clearing Questions
What types of commercial properties are suitable for clearing services? These services can be used for a variety of properties, including office buildings, retail spaces, warehouses, and industrial sites.
What is included in commercial property clearing? The process typically involves removing debris, unwanted materials, and clearing the site for renovation, redevelopment, or sale.
When is property clearing necessary? Clearing is often needed before construction, after lease terminations, or when preparing a site for new development.
What should property owners consider before clearing? It's important to assess the type of materials present and any local regulations regarding debris removal and disposal.
